1990 GMC Jimmy vs. 2001 Holden Zafira

To start off, 2001 Holden Zafira is newer by 11 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1990 GMC Jimmy.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1990 GMC Jimmy would be higher. At 2,469 cc (4 cylinders), 1990 GMC Jimmy is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2001 Holden Zafira (145 HP @ 5800 RPM) has 54 more horse power than 1990 GMC Jimmy. (91 HP @ 4400 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2001 Holden Zafira should accelerate faster than 1990 GMC Jimmy.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2001 Holden Zafira weights approximately 64 kg more than 1990 GMC Jimmy.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1990 GMC Jimmy is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2001 Holden Zafira.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1990 GMC Jimmy will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2001 Holden Zafira (203 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 21 more torque (in Nm) than 1990 GMC Jimmy. (182 Nm @ 2800 RPM). This means 2001 Holden Zafira will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1990 GMC Jimmy.
